Subphylum

Taphrinomycotina

Taphrina populi-salicis. Photo: (c) Erik Erbes, some rights reserved (CC BY-NC)

The Taphrinomycotina are one of three subdivisions constituting the Ascomycota (fungi that form their spores in a sac-like ascus) and is more or less synonymous with the slightly older invalid name Archiascomycetes (sometimes spelled Archaeascomycetes; archea = ancient). Recent molecular studies suggest that the group is monophyletic and basal to the rest of the Ascomycota.
